Biden was outraged at a question Robert Hur had, but the conversation didn't happen the way Biden said it did.
A transcript of President Joe Biden's interview with Robert Hur, the special counsel who investigated the president's handling of classified information, has revealed more about the 81-year-old president's memory.The new details, which were revealed ahead of Hur's Tuesday testimony on Capitol Hill, come a month after Biden fiercely attacked the special counsel for allegedly invoking his late son during the interview.
'Remember, in this timeframe, my son is -- either been deployed or is dying, and, and so it was -- and by the way, there were still a lot of people at the time when I got out of the Senate that were encouraging me to run in this period,' Biden responded.'I hadn't walked away from the idea that I may run for office again. But if I ran again, I'd be running for president,' he continued.
